What’s a typical day as Grinder Machinist? You’ll be:
  • Setting up and operating CNC grinding machines with precision and efficiency
  • Reading and interpreting engineering drawings, blueprints, and work instructions
  • Performing routine machine maintenance and troubleshooting
  • Inspecting finished parts for quality and accuracy using precision measurement tools
  • Maintaining a clean and organized work area
  • Collaborating with engineering and production teams to meet production goals
  • Adhering to all company safety standards and protocols
This job might be an outstanding fit if you:
  • Have a high school diploma or equivalent (technical/vocational training preferred)
  • Bring 2–5 years of experience operating CNC grinding equipment
  • Are skilled with measurement tools and quality control processes
  • Can read and interpret technical drawings
  • Possess excellent attention to detail and problem-solving skills
  • Communicate effectively and enjoy collaborating in a team setting
